   <div id="issue"><b>Extract shared test fixtures to conftest</b></div>
   <div id="fix">
   
   Detected 26 lines of syntactic duplication between 
test_delete_dashboard.py:30-55 and test_undelete_dashboard.py:31-56. These 
files share identical fixture setup code including mcp_server, mock_auth, and 
_mock_dashboard definitions. Consider extracting these common fixtures to a 
conftest.py file to improve maintainability.
